Improvements in printing technology suggest that counterfeit notes can closely look like real currency. Subsequently, it is crucial for people and services to be able to identify premium fakes.
List 3: Key Features to Identify Authentic CurrencyWatermarks: Genuine notes generally have watermarks that show up when held up to light.Microprinting: Fine print that appears in specific locations is hard to replicate precisely.Color-Shifting Ink: Some currencies utilize ink that alters color at various angles.Tactile Features: Many currencies have actually raised printing that can be felt when touched.Table 4: Comparison of Features Between Real and Counterfeit NotesFunctionReal CurrencyCounterfeit MoneyWatermarksPlainly visibleInadequately replicatedMicroprintingReadable under zoomBlurred or missing out onColor-Shifting InkShifts colors at anglesFixed colorTactile FeaturesSubstantial textureFlat and smoothThe Conclusion

Q4: How can companies protect themselves from counterfeit notes?
A4: Businesses can purchase counterfeit detection tools, train employees to acknowledge fake currency, and carry out stringent cash handling treatments.
